Accounting firms accumulate two distinct cold pipelines that compound across the year. The first is past tax clients who used the firm one year, did not return the next, and now have a year of unfiled returns or a new tax situation. The second is cold inquiries from prior tax seasons who chose someone else or DIY'd and may be ready to switch. Each represents recurring revenue if the relationship is rekindled, plus the additional services (tax planning, bookkeeping, advisory) that often follow a re-engaged tax client. Most firms do not work cold pipelines because the CPAs are doing actual work and the office is small.
This agent runs daily outbound on the past-client and cold-inquiry list with timing tied to the tax-season cycle. Pre-tax-season outreach (October through December) catches clients planning for the upcoming filing. Post-tax-season outreach (May through September) catches clients who DIY'd and ran into issues. Cold quote leads get reactivation calls timed to when their tax situation typically changes (new business, life event, IRS notice). The firm captures revenue from a client base that would otherwise have stayed lost.

Why accounting firms have valuable cold pipelines
Tax situations evolve constantly. A client who used the firm two years ago may have started a business since, gotten married, had a child, received an inheritance, or had an IRS notice that requires professional handling. DIY tax filers often run into issues during audit or notice scenarios and need a CPA fast.
Bookkeeping needs scale with business growth. The firm that maintains warm outreach captures these evolution moments. Most firms do not because CPAs are deeply busy and outreach feels like sales work CPAs are uncomfortable with.
The agent handles it without the CPA having to make the calls.
